WebDec 11, 2024 · The Eagle Owl (Bubo bubo) is currently absent as a regular breeder in Britain and its status as a native species has been debated.Its occurrence in the Pleistocene of Britain is sparse but uncontroversial, whereas its Holocene presence rests on very few ambiguous findings. All birds which have special protection during the breeding season anywhere in Britain and Ireland are listed below together with a Y to indicate the country in which they are specially protected. You will need a specific licence or permit to approach an active nest or adult with dependent young in the country specified. Throughout the nesting period, the owls may arrive at the nest site with meals of small- … WebJun 4, 2007 · This was because Eagle Owls were known to have been imported and kept in captivity in Britain since at least the 17th century. Dr Melling supports that view and in fact goes further. He commented: "In fact there is no evidence that they have occurred in Britain since it became an island - no longer connected to the continent via a land bridge ...
